Toronto: The Nair Social Society of Canada celebrated Onam with a mix of physical and virtual events this year.
The organization, under the guidance of its founder and chairman Sasidharan Nair, has been holding Onam and other Kerala-releated events for the past 20 years in the GTA, without a break.
The cultural program included Bharatanatyam, folk and cinematic dances, a traditional ‘kaikottikali’ performance by women, a Malayalam skit by children, poetry readings and songs.
The program was coordinated by Reshma Binu, Meera Prasanth, Geetanjali Rajeesh, Sujatha Nair and Gayatri R. Nair. Students of the Nupura School of Dance and Music, Varnanjali Natyalaya, Dhwani School of Dance, NKK Dance Academy were at the forefront of the entertainment program.
